Liverpool win Super Cup 2019!



Liverpool edged Chelsea on penalties after a 2-2 draw to claim the UEFA Super Cup for a fourth time.

Liverpool won the UEFA Super Cup for a fourth time following a penalty shoot-out defeat of Premier League rivals Chelsea in Istanbul.

The Reds came from behind, only to then spurn the lead themselves in extra time, and eventually needed spot kicks to prevail. Goalkeeper Adrián, playing due to an Alisson Becker injury, was the unlikely hero.

A player more accustomed to this stage, and a scorer of two previous Super Cup goals for Barcelona, Pedro Rodríguez nearly had a third on his list midway through the first half, his powerful shot from a narrow angle crashing against the crossbar.

FINAL AS IT HAPPENED

Frank Lampard’s side did go in front from a similar, if less acute, position on 36 minutes, Olivier Giroud meeting Christian Pulišić’s through ball with a first-time finish into the bottom corner. The France striker had also opened the scoring in Chelsea’s UEFA Europa League final victory over Arsenal in May.

Sadio Mané, on target in last year’s UEFA Champions League final loss to Real Madrid, added a Super Cup goal to his CV three minutes after the break, poking over the line after half-time substitute Roberto Firmino had reacted quickest to Fabinho’s pass.

If Kepa Arrizabalaga’s stunning double save from Mohamed Salah and Virgil van Dijk then helped take the game to extra time, it was not long into the additional 30 minutes – and just seconds into Thursday local time in Istanbul – that Mané and Firmino combined again to lethal effect. This time it was a Firmino cutback and a thumping first-time Mané finish into the roof of the net.

Less emphatic, but no less effective, was Jorginho’s spot kick six minutes later. That penalty was awarded after Adrián was adjudged to have felled Tammy Abraham, who was later denied by the Liverpool keeper in the shoot-out to hand the trophy to Jürgen Klopp’s charges.

Man of the Match: Sadio Mané (Liverpool)

Two goals for Liverpool’s jet-heeled forward, who already looks to have carried his fine form of last season into this campaign. If the first was evidence of his predatory prowess, the second showed he also has a stunner in his armoury.

View from the stadium

Joseph Walker, Liverpool reporter
Can you believe it? Adrián goes from villain to hero as he saves the fifth spot kick and Liverpool take the Super Cup! They were arguably second best throughout, but they will not care one jot. Klopp spoke about the need to be "greedy" and this will no doubt spur them on as they embark on their UEFA Champions League defense.

Daniel Thacker, Chelsea reporter
This was exactly what Lampard would have demanded from Chelsea: a response to the weekend defeat by Manchester United. Yes, the Blues slipped to a shoot-out loss, but the London club gave as good as they got for long periods. The difference made by N’Golo Kanté and Pulišić was marked and there is plenty to build on for the UEFA Europa League winners, even if the UEFA Super Cup eluded Lampard for a third time.

Key stats

0: There has still never been a Super Cup that finished goalless after 120 minutes.

1: Mané is the first player from Senegal to score in a Super Cup match.

2: This is just the second Super Cup to go to penalties – the other, in 2013, also involved Chelsea, again after a 2-2 draw. They lost 5-4 to Bayern in the shoot-out.

3: This was Lampard’s third Super Cup. The previous two came as a player with Chelsea; he was captain for the defeats in 2012 and 2013.

4: Liverpool have won the Super Cup on four occasions, taking them level with Real Madrid in third on the all-time honours board. Only AC Milan and Barcelona have won more, with five.

7: Mané is the seventh player to score twice in a Super Cup. The others are: Mário Jardel (2000), Djibril Cissé (2005), Radamel Falcao (2012 – hat-trick), Cristiano Ronaldo (2014), Lionel Messi (2015) and Diego Costa (2018).

8: This is the eighth one-off Super Cup match to have gone to extra time – all eight have seen goals in extra time.

12: Giroud has 12 goals in his last 13 UEFA club competition appearances.

Are You with the Right Partner?

 

ARE YOU WITH THE RIGHT PARTNER?

During a seminar, a woman asked
"How do I know if I am with the right person?"

The author then noticed that there was a large man sitting next to her so he said, "It depends. Is that your partner?
"In all seriousness, she answered
"How do you know?" 
Let me answer this question because the chances are good that it's weighing on your mind
replied the author.

Here's the answer.

Every relationship has a cycle… In the beginning; you
fall in love with your partner. You anticipate their calls,
want their touch, and like their idiosyncrasies. Falling in love wasn't hard. In fact, it was a completely natural and spontaneous experience. You didn't have to DO anything. That's why it's called "falling" in love.

People in love sometimes say,
"I was swept of my feet."
Picture the expression. It implies that you were just standing there; doing nothing, and then something happened TO YOU.

Falling in love is a passive and spontaneous experience. But after a few months or years of being together, the euphoria of love fades. It's a natural cycle of EVERY relationship.

Slowly but surely, phone calls become a bother (if they come at all), touch is not always welcome (when it happens), and your spouse's idiosyncrasies, instead of being cute, drive you nuts. The symptoms of this stage vary with every relationship; you will notice a dramatic difference between the initial stage when you were in love and a much duller or even angry subsequent stage.

At this point, you and/or your partner might start asking, "Am I with the right person?" And as you reflect on the euphoria of the love you once had, you
may begin to desire that experience with someone
else. This is when relationships breakdown.

The key to succeeding in a relationship is not finding the right person; it's learning to love the person you found.

People blame their partners for their unhappiness and look outside for fulfillment. Extramarital fulfillment comes in all shapes and sizes.

Infidelity is the most common. But sometimes people turn to work, a hobby, friendship, excessive TV, or abusive substances. But the answer to this dilemma does NOT lie outside your relationship. It lies within it.

I'm not saying that you couldn't fall in love with someone else. You could. And TEMPORARILY you'd feel better. But you'd be in the same situation a few years later.

Because (listen carefully to this):

The key to succeeding in a Relationship is not finding the right person; it's learning to love the Person you found.

SUSTAINING love is not a passive or spontaneous experience. You have to work on it day in and day out. It takes time, effort, and energy. And most importantly, it demands WISDOM. You have to know

WHAT TO DO to make it work. Make no mistake about it!

Love is NOT a mystery. There are specific things you can do (with or without your partner), Just as there are physical laws Of the universe (such as gravity), there are also laws for relationships. If you know how to apply these laws, the results are predictable.

Love is therefore a "decision". Not just a feeling.
